1. A navigation device, comprising:

  • a light emitter disposed within an interior of the navigation device;

    a light transmitting touch surface having an upper side and a lower side that is opposite the upper side and separated from the upper side,a sensor disposed within the interior of the navigation device and operative to sense light emitted from the light emitter that has reflected into the interior of the navigation device from an object in contact with the upper side; and

    a redirector sized and positioned within the interior of the navigation device toobstruct light emitted from the light emitter that is directed at the lower side at a lower angle of approximately 0-45 degrees with respect to the lower side, thereby decreasing an amount of light reflected from the lower side to the interior; and

    pass light emitted from the light emitter that is directed at the lower side at a higher angle of approximately 45-90 degrees with respect to the lower side, thereby allowing light to pass through unobstructed to the upper side.
